I had an appointment scheduled with the haematology department to discuss family medical history and get a blood test done. When I arrived, I was given all the information I needed to navigate through the Centre for my appointment in a clear, polite, and concise manner. The wait for the appointment was a bit long, around 30 mins behind schedule, but the wait in other places is far longer. The consultant I spoke with was (again) clear, polite, and concise. I then waited 5 minutes for my blood test, and the nurse who conducted it was incredibly lovely. She made sure I was comfortable (I'm needle phobic), let me recover from nerves afterwards by offering me water and talking to me for a few minutes. She especially made sure that I didn't feel faint as I left. All in all, a great experience and example of compassion that many other NHS centres and hospitals should learn from.
